Arizona Superintendent of Public Instruction on school reopening guidelines

More from this show

The state health department released a set of guidelines and benchmarks for schools districts to consider when deciding on when to reopen classrooms for in-person learning. There are a lot of questions about these guidelines, so we spoke with state Superintendent of Public Instruction, Kathy Hoffman.
